About this Dinapore pre stamp cover

COV-3536 is a Dinapore pre stamp cover of 29 March 1826 bearing the Dinapore HG 2 handstamp, struck in black, recorded in the census of Dinapore postal history — the office known today as Danapur, Bengal Presidency. What is a pre stamp cover?

Postal cover from dinapore (bengal), bearing HG 2 handstamp in Black. Dated 29 March 1826. Scarce example of postal history from this office.

Its recorded auction history runs through eBay NobleSpirit.

2 images of COV-3536 are recorded (front, back); the Dinapore HG 2 mark itself is recorded in use 1824–1837.
